## 3.2.0 — Renamed setting

The reminder job for Larkmoor Clinic's scheduler (service: nudgerunner) no longer reads REMINDER_KEY. That name conflated the SMS gateway credential with the job's signing secret, which complicated audit scoping. The old variable is ignored as of this release; no fallback. Rotation cadence is unchanged (90 days) and the value format is identical, so reviewers only need to verify the rename in each environment file. The renamed variable should appear directly after this entry.

env line for fajop-taguf: VAULT_KEY20=82a8caa7b14c704c3638

Subject: Cut-over complete — Varnholt config hot-reload

Team,

The cut-over to hot-reloading finished last night. The Varnholt gateway now picks up configuration changes within thirty seconds without a restart; the old restart-based flow is retired. Note for future maintainers: reload events are logged at INFO, and a malformed file causes the service to keep the last good snapshot rather than crash. Please stop baking config into images. The watcher itself is driven by a small set of values, reproduced here for reference.

service settings:
ralael:
  pin: 7453
  tenant: zorath
  seal: seal_087806e4
  metrics_host: metrics.ralael.paliqworks.example
  standby_team: fraath
  escalation: praok-istiel
  nonce: 10e083

**Finance Review Summary — Loyalty Overhaul**

The Bramblepoint Rewards overhaul came in 8% under its provisional budget, with redemption liability down and repeat purchase rates up across all Kestrel Retail regions. Migration costs were absorbed within the quarter. Department heads should note one outstanding provision before sign-off. The confidential planning note follows below.

management briefing: Headcount on the Belix team goes from 60 to 93 by the end of November. Gross margin on Belix came in at 23 percent against a plan of 47 percent.

**14:22** — Harvest telemetry gateway at the Redgate cluster stopped forwarding combine sensor data after the certificate rotation job ran. Fieldlink devices retried for nine minutes, filling local buffers. Ops rolled the gateway back to the prior image and data flow resumed at 14:31. No records lost. The rolled-back image is identified by the token below.

session token of hahop-yahif = htk31_138eb45c7d40b38b91415eca52da01d